Heres a cheaper alternative,

Take off the factor standard tips (as I did from my 1994 993), run them down to a metal polishing shop and have them professionally cleaned (dipped) and polished. You will be amazed - mine came back looking chome! Everyone in the porsche club was so impressed they ran down and had theirs done!!

Seriously - the OEM oval '94 tips are nicely made they just tarnish quickly - dipping and polishing turns them into mirrors and you can even have them lacquered so they never tarnish again - all for $5 USD per tip!!!
